Cucurbita argyrosperma (previously Cucurbita mixta)

Days to Maturity: 95-105

Striking patterns of yellow & green stripes decorate the beautiful Hopi Cushaw squash. Mild flavored, light colored flesh great for stews, soups and moist baked goods. Thin skinned-- only stores a few months into winter. Our goats love this squash! Great for seed savers wanting to bulk up their squash harvest without crossing with pepos, maximas and moschatas. Original Hopi Cushaw squash seeds from Hopi via Joseph Lofthouse.

Planting Instructions: Start Hopi Cushaw squash seeds indoors 3 weeks before last frost and transplant after all danger of frost has passed. Or seed outdoors after frost if your growing season is at least 100 days long. Plant 2-3" deep in mounds of well-draining soil. Mounds should be at least 5 feet apart.

Seed Saving Instructions: Select as many of your tastiest, fully mature fruits as possible for seed saving. Cut open squash and lay seeds out to dry on a screen or cloth. You may rinse them in a strainer if needed. Store seeds in a paper or mesh bag in a cool, dark and dry location.
